Madhusudhan.I studied MBA in UK and I am now working in NHS (National Health Service), UK's largest public sector healthcare organisation. I never went to any consultancy. I got all the information I needed regarding studying in UK and about IELTS from The British Council. I directly contacted the British council (instead of consultancies) inorder to save money which I badly needed to take with me to UK. I can say with 100% certainty that whichever country you want to go to study, you can get all the information you need from the country's embassy or consulate. In order to pursue PHD from US universities, first all you need to make a list of the universities that you aspire for, then send emails to respective course department, asking them to provide you the eligibility criteria and selection procedure for PHD students.
It may take three to six years to complete your PHD, depending on the field you select and your mentor.
The general eligibility criteria for PHD students are as follows :(though it may vary from university to university)
In majority of the institutes, Master's Degree is an essential pre-requisite for a Ph.D. while others admit graduates too.
